Defective 1T-VS2 with Fibonacci Pattern Unlocking High Mass-Loading and Self-Charging Cathodes for Aqueous Zinc-Ion Batteries
Energy Environ. Sci., 2025, Accepted Manuscript
DOI: 10.1039/D5EE00612K, Paper
Tao Li, Xinji Dong, Hange Yang, jianwei zhang, Rong Huang, Zhuoran Lv, Yueyue Li, Shi Cong Zhang, Fu Qiang Huang, Tian Quan Lin
Cathode materials that exhibit high capacity, rapid charging, and long lifespan at high mass loading are crucial for the commercialization of aqueous zinc-ion batteries (AZIBs). However, challenges such as sluggish...
